Ingredients Serving: 5

  1. 2 sweet potatoes
  2. Refined flour as required for binding
  3. Khoya or evaporated milk 200 gm
  4. For sugar syrup
  5. 2 cups sugar
  6. 2 cups water
  7. Few green cardamom
  8. Oil for frying

Instructions

  1. Boil the sweet potatoes very nicely
  2. Mash the potatoes nicely so that no lump is there
  3. Add flour as required for binding and make a smooth dough
  4. Make equal balls from the dough
  5. Flatten the balls and put some khoya at the centre as stuffing and close the ball
  6. Prepare all the balls and deep fry them
  7. On the other hand prepare the syrup
  8. Fry the balls and put them in the syrup.
  9. Do not keep the balls in the syrup for too long because the balls will come mushy.
  10. Sweet potato gulab jamuns are ready now.
